I also used the old air system on my 67. the nice thing is the guys at old air products are willing to work with you. I wanted to use a march serpentine setup and I wanted to have a polished compressor. they told me to by the march compressor and sold me the kit without the compressor or bracket. I also agree that the chrome vents for the 67 are gorgeous. the hurricane system is also quite a bit smaller than the stock system and since you are supposed to block off the fresh air vent you can just get rid of all that making the underdash area cleaner and easier to operate. I bought the system with the electronic controls and the wiring harness is prewired so very easy installation. since I was using a passenger side compressor I needed different size hoses and they accomadated me on that as well.
